The Hamden Planning and Zoning Commission unanimously approved release of a $31,751.50 surety bond tied to zoning permit 250264107 for 4107 Whitney Avenue (a Dollar General project) at its Feb. 24, 2026 meeting.
Assistant Town Planner Eugene Lipschitz and Chris Sotto reported the project was complete, had received a certificate of zoning compliance on July 21, 2024, and staff recommended release of the full bond amount. The commission called for and approved the motion to release the bond by voice vote.
Under other business the commission approved amended minutes from the Feb. 10, 2026 regular and special meetings and then adjourned the meeting.
